Bruker Daltonics Launches the Fastest & most Flexible MALDI-TOF/TOF Mass Spectrometer with Unsurpassed Performance in Proteomics

Bruker Daltonics today launches its next-generation ultrafleXtreme™ MALDI-TOF/TOF mass spectrometer, the only instrument combining true 1 kHz speed in both TOF and TOF/TOF modes with ultra-high performance and extreme flexibility for a broad variety of complementary research, clinical and applied proteomics applications. In proteomics, MALDI-TOF/TOF is highly complementary to ESI-MS/MS with Bruker’s latest high-capacity ion traps with ETD, and to ultra-high resolution (UHR) ESI-Q-q-TOF maXis™ systems, as both MALDI and ESI are required for highest coverage and flexibility in modern protein analysis.

The new ultrafleXtreme incorporates key inventions, Bruker’s proprietary smartbeam-II™ laser technology at 1 kHz, and the latest ion optics innovations. It is the only MALDI-TOF/TOF instrument that truly enables high-throughput 1 kHz biomarker discovery and quantitation, as well as fast, high-performance tissue molecular imaging with a laser spot size close to single cell spatial resolution. LC-MALDI can be performed with unmatched mass resolution, mass accuracy and data acquisition speed. Bruker’s unique Edmass™ protein sequencing capabilities allow very rapid and sensitive intact protein characterization and sequencing with read lengths up to and beyond 80 residues, and with direct analysis of N- and C- terminal modifications.

Industry-leading TOF/TOF technology is incorporated into the ultrafleXtreme for unprecedented capabilities:

  • The novel full 1 kHz smartbeam-II laser enables ultra-high data acquisition speed in both MS and MS/MS at full systems performance. The well-established proprietary smartbeam laser provides unprecedented analytical and matrix flexibility in workflows from protein tissue imaging, intact proteins analysis, biologics or oligo QC, to LC-MALDI proteomics - all fully enabled at 1-1000 Hz repetition rates.
  • Broadband mass resolving power up to 40,000 enables precision proteomics via Bruker’s unique PAN™ technology for highest mass resolution across a very broad mass range, not just at a selected optimum.
  • The novel FlashDetectorTM combined with a new 4 GHz digitizer and latest advances in electronics provide unmatched mass resolving power up to 40,000 and 1 ppm mass accuracy for highest confidence.
  • Bruker’s patented smartbeam technology is already widely accepted as the most viable MALDI imaging laser technology. The ultrafleXtreme now enables laser focus diameters down to 10 µm for high spatial resolution imaging without pixel overlap. Importantly, outstanding spectral quality and signal intensity are maintained at even the smallest laser beam diameters.
  • The novel and unique laser-irradiation self-cleaning MALDI Perpetual™ Ion Source ensures robust, long-term highest-performance operation. Very long MALDI laser lifetime in combination with automated source cleaning in just minutes leads to high uptime and low maintenance costs.

Efficient data retrieval and interpretation is provided by fully integrated software platforms designed, progressed and supported by Bruker with leading proteomics experts, for:

  • ProteinScape™ 2.0 ensures confident information from quantitative studies using either label-free or ICPL™-4plex, SILAC, iTRAQ™-8plex or user-defined label technologies, integrates multiple datasets across large proteomic studies and generates reports in accordance to standard publication guidelines.
  • BioTools™ 3.2 is the market-leading bioinformatics platform, now extended to top-down protein sequencing for recombinant protein work, e.g. in biotherapeutics and biosimilars characterization and QC.
  • flexImaging™ 2.1 is the true gold standard in biomarker discovery based on MALDI tissue molecular imaging and is fully compatible with clinical histology.
